Lumpy wrote:
Rowdy Roddy wrote:M-LOK? On top of the receiver?


I'm enough of a newbie to AR platforms that I'm not sure I know what I'm doing. I thought the manual said the rail system was M-LOK. It's for a Springfield Saint Victor.

Looking at pictures, it definitely has a picatinny rail on the receiver, and it appears to have a short pic rail at the front of the handguard (maybe on the gas block). Order the picatinny sights, you'll be fine.
